      <description>Solved. The very first invocation of multipath -v2 produces the 'create path' output, but subsequent invocations do not produce the same output, and this is nomal. The "tur chcker reports path is down" is normal output. After the first run of multipath -v2, use multipath -l or multipath -ll to check the paths.&lt;BR /&gt;&lt;BR /&gt;Also multipath -F then multipath -v2 produces the expected output.</description>
